Species

*'' Hidripa albipellis'' Draudt, 1930 *'' Hidripa gschwandneri'' Draudt, 1930 *'' Hidripa paranensis'' (Bouvier, 1929) *'' Hidripa perdix'' (Maassen & Weyding, 1885) *'' Hidripa ruscheweyhi'' (Berg, 1885) *'' Hidripa taglia'' (Schaus, 1896)
